Fig. 4: Convergency of Evidence (CoE) for the cumulative body of related studies assessing the effect of salt on blood pressure, shown by publication year.

From: Evidence triangulator: using large language models to extract and synthesize causal evidence across study designs

Fig. 4

The blue dashed line at 2018 indicates the cutoff year for inclusion in the latest Cochrane Database of Systematic Reviews (CDSR). Greens lines represent ‘excitatory’, yellow lines represent ‘no change’, and red lines represent ‘inhibitory’. Solid lines with circle markers represent the cumulative probability of relations, and dotted lines represent the cumulative number of studies.
